The summary reads: "Hondo is conflicted when Leroy (Michael Beach), his incarcerated childhood friend and Darryl’s (Deshae Frost) father, asks him to speak on his behalf at a parole hearing. Also, SWAT helps the FBI track down a mob informant on the run from the crime family he is meant to testify against, and the team dynamic becomes complicated when Street and Tan sign up for a leadership competition Chris has been training months for."

The third episode of ‘SWAT’ Season 4 will air on Wednesday, November 11 from 10-11 pm ET/PT on the CBS Television Network.
